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-47360

Event monitor: Create examples of templates

    XMLWordPrintable

    Details

    • Type: New Feature
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.8
    • Fix Version/s: 2.8
    • Component/s: Events API, Reports
    • Labels:
    • Testing Instructions:
      Hide
      1. Visit Site administration > Reports > Event monitoring rules > Add a new rule.
      2. Click on the help icon of the Message template field.
      3. Make sure there's another help icon with a More help link that redirect you to the event monitoring doc page: https://docs.moodle.org/28/en/admin/tool/monitor/managerules
      4. Make sure there's a default example on the message template field.

        Rule name: {rulename}
        Description: {description}
        Event name: {eventname}
        

      Show
      Visit Site administration > Reports > Event monitoring rules > Add a new rule. Click on the help icon of the Message template field. Make sure there's another help icon with a More help link that redirect you to the event monitoring doc page: https://docs.moodle.org/28/en/admin/tool/monitor/managerules Make sure there's a default example on the message template field. Rule name: {rulename} Description: {description} Event name: {eventname}
    • Affected Branches:
      MOODLE_28_STABLE
    • Fixed Branches:
      MOODLE_28_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-47360-master

      Description

      When writing a rule for the event manager, a user can make use of placeholders in their template. There is a help string that lists the placeholders with a brief description. With this help string there should also be a link to additional information on the Moodle User Docs.

      In preparation for this User Docs template information page, template examples including placeholders should be written. Before they are copied to the User Docs they can be written in/with the specification doc in the Dev Docs.

        Attachments

          Issue Links

            Activity

              People

              Assignee:
              lameze Simey Lameze
              Reporter:
              salvetore Michael de Raadt
              Peer reviewer:
              Ankit Agarwal
              Integrator:
              Damyon Wiese
              Tester:
              David Monllaó
              Participants:
              Component watchers:
              Amaia Anabitarte, Carlos Escobedo, Ferran Recio, Sara Arjona (@sarjona), Adrian Greeve, Jake Dallimore, Mathew May, Mihail Geshoski, Peter Dias
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Dates

                Created:
                Updated:
                Resolved:
                Fix Release Date:
                10/Nov/14